Descubre la teoría detrás de la computación en este breve resumen

La teoría de la computación es una rama fundamental de la informática que se encarga de estudiar los fundamentos teóricos de la computación. Esta teoría ha sido clave para el desarrollo de la informática moderna, y ha permitido el diseño y la creación de los sistemas de computación que utilizamos hoy en día. En este breve resumen, vamos a explorar los conceptos y teorías fundamentales detrás de la computación.

¿Qué verás en este artículo?

¿Qué es la teoría de la computación?

La teoría de la computación es una rama de la informática que se centra en el estudio de los fundamentos teóricos de la computación. Esta disciplina se ocupa de analizar los algoritmos, las estructuras de datos, la complejidad computacional, la teoría de la información, la teoría de la codificación, y otros aspectos relacionados con el procesamiento de la información.

¿Cuáles son los conceptos fundamentales de la teoría de la computación?

Los conceptos fundamentales de la teoría de la computación incluyen:

- Algoritmos: son una serie de instrucciones que se utilizan para resolver un problema o realizar una tarea de manera sistemática.
- Complejidad computacional: es la medida de la cantidad de recursos que se necesitan para resolver un problema computacional.
- Lenguajes formales: son sistemas de símbolos y reglas que se utilizan para representar información de manera precisa y unívoca.
- Máquinas de Turing: son dispositivos abstractos que se utilizan para modelar la computación, y que se basan en la idea de la manipulación de símbolos en una cinta de papel por medio de una cabeza lectora.
- Teoría de la información: es el estudio de la cantidad de información que se puede transmitir a través de un canal de comunicación.

¿Qué es un algoritmo?

Un algoritmo es una serie de instrucciones que se utilizan para resolver un problema o realizar una tarea de manera sistemática. Los algoritmos son fundamentales para la computación, ya que son la base de cualquier programa de computadora. Los algoritmos también son útiles para resolver problemas matemáticos, científicos, y de ingeniería.

¿Qué es la complejidad computacional?

La complejidad computacional es la medida de la cantidad de recursos que se necesitan para resolver un problema computacional. Esta medida se utiliza para analizar la eficiencia de los algoritmos y determinar cuánto tiempo y espacio se necesitan para resolver un problema específico. La complejidad computacional se clasifica en dos categorías: complejidad de tiempo y complejidad de espacio.

¿Qué son las máquinas de Turing?

Las máquinas de Turing son dispositivos abstractos que se utilizan para modelar la computación. Estas máquinas se basan en la idea de la manipulación de símbolos en una cinta de papel por medio de una cabeza lectora. Las máquinas de Turing son importantes porque permiten analizar la solvencia de los problemas computacionales y la complejidad de los algoritmos.

¿Qué es la teoría de la información?

La teoría de la información es el estudio de la cantidad de información que se puede transmitir a través de un canal de comunicación. Esta teoría se encarga de analizar la cantidad de información que se puede comprimir, codificar y transmitir de manera eficiente. La teoría de la información es fundamental para la compresión de datos, la codificación de la información y la transmisión de datos por medios de comunicación.

Conclusión

La teoría de la computación es una disciplina fundamental de la informática que se encarga de estudiar los fundamentos teóricos de la computación. Los conceptos fundamentales de la teoría de la computación incluyen los algoritmos, la complejidad computacional, los lenguajes formales, las máquinas de Turing, y la teoría de la información. La teoría de la computación es clave para el diseño y la creación de los sistemas de computación que utilizamos hoy en día.

Preguntas frecuentes

1. ¿Por qué es importante la teoría de la computación?

La teoría de la computación es importante porque permite el diseño y la creación de los sistemas de computación que utilizamos hoy en día. Esta teoría es clave para el desarrollo de la informática moderna.

2. ¿Qué es un algoritmo?

Un algoritmo es una serie de instrucciones que se utilizan para resolver un problema o realizar una tarea de manera sistemática. Los algoritmos son fundamentales para la computación, ya que son la base de cualquier programa de computadora.

3. ¿Qué son las máquinas de Turing?

Las máquinas de Turing son dispositivos abstractos que se utilizan para modelar la computación. Estas máquinas se basan en la idea de la manipulación de símbolos en una cinta de papel por medio de una cabeza lectora.

4. ¿Qué es la complejidad computacional?

La complejidad computacional es la medida de la cantidad de recursos que se necesitan para resolver un problema computacional. Esta medida se utiliza para analizar la eficiencia de los algoritmos y determinar cuánto tiempo y espacio se necesitan para resolver un problema específico.

5. ¿Qué es la teoría de la información?

La teoría de la información es el estudio de la cantidad de información que se puede transmitir a través de un canal de comunicación. Esta teoría se encarga de analizar la cantidad de información que se puede comprimir, codificar y transmitir de manera eficiente.

Liz López

Es autora de varios libros de lingüística. Se graduó en la Universidad de Harvard con un grado de doctorado y trabajó como profesor de lingüística en varias universidades. Es autora de varios libros sobre lingüística moderna, incluyendo uno que se ha convertido en una referencia básica para el estudio de la lingüística. También ha publicado varios artículos en revistas académicas sobre temas relacionados con la lingüística.

Deja una respuesta

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*

Subir

A continuación le informamos del uso que hacemos de los datos que recabamos mientras navega por nuestras páginas. Puede cambiar sus preferencias, en cualquier momento, accediendo al enlace al Area de Privacidad que encontrará al pie de nuestra página principal. Más información.